| Stressed | Worried | |
|---|---|---|
| 发音 | 🇬🇧 //strɛst//🇺🇸 //strɛst// | 🇬🇧 /["/ˈwʌrid/"]/🇺🇸 /["/ˈwɜːrid/"]/ |
| 含义 | Feeling anxious and under pressure. | 对某事感到焦虑或担忧。Feeling anxious or concerned about something. |
| 例句 | I felt stressed before the big presentation. | She is worried about her exam results. |
| 语域 | 中性 | 中性 |
| 常见程度 | 前 2000(常见) | 前 1000(非常常见) |
| CEFR 等级 | - | A2 |
| 词性 | adjective | |
| 搭配 | stressed out, feeling stressed, stressed about, get stressed, more stressed | be, feel, look, extremely, fairly, very, about, worried sick |
| 反义 | calm, relaxed, untroubled | calm, untroubled, carefree |
| 常见错误 | Confused with 'stressing' (the act of causing stress)., Using 'stressed' as a noun instead of an adjective., Overusing in casual contexts (e.g., during light conversation). | 'Worried of' instead of 'worried about', Confusing 'worried' with 'worriedly' (the adverb form), 'Worry' as a noun instead of using the adjective 'worried' |
| 用法说明 | Commonly used to describe feelings of anxiety in both formal and informal contexts. Avoid using in overly casual situations. | 在表达担忧或焦虑的情况下使用'担心的'。适用于随意和更严肃的场合。避免在过于正式的写作中使用。Use 'worried' in situations of concern or anxiety. It's suitable for both casual and more serious contexts. Avoid using it in overly formal writing. |
